Roknar wrote:How are you doing the spiky bits?
The sentinel quarter circle especially. That seems to be done in one go?? Every attempt in doing a similar design has ended in abject failure for me, never mind doing it in a single pass.
And how are you getting the smalll spikes? Those seem done on fresh greenstuff. That does not work for me at all.Just pulls everywhere and ruins the shape. And you somehow did this with the wrist/forarm in the way no less Oo
Also, kudos on the spine...want to try that at some point too but it scares the bajeesus out of me lol
Hi Roknar - I rarely use pure greenstuff, because of the 'pull' effect you get when trying to use it 'fresh'. Its difficult to get super-fine results at the best of times, and the stickiness and rubberiness of greenstuff adds extra hurdles.
Instead I use a mix of greenstuff and (currently) Apoxie Sculpt. Apoxie doesnt bind as much and makes the putty act more like clay. Increasing the proportion of greenstuff makes it stickier (which is useful itself in some situations. Heads up - ot does make the resulting putty harder, but more brittle. If you dont have access to apoxie, I would recommend yellow milliput instead.
By making it more like clay you can 'cut and drag' bits of unwanted putty away from the bit you are trying to sculpt with far more sharpness on the edges than pure sticky greenstuff allows.
I also created my own tool for getting into the sharp 'cuts' into the arrow or spike heads - basically a tiny tube or straw cut to a sharp point. the straw cuts into the putty but (generally) doesnt squash or otherwise deform the result.
The spine wasnt as hard as I thought it would be to be honest - I might have to see if I can make a tutorial of how I did it... Although realistically I stole most of it from modernsynthesis's youtube channel.
